Transaction 30f7187e51356b5ca29fda47248c3d7067ffb02960091095d5ca83c5c9ca107c
3 Input
2 Outputs
- 30f7187e51356b5ca29fda47248c3d7067ffb02960091095d5ca83c5c9ca107c:0
- 30f7187e51356b5ca29fda47248c3d7067ffb02960091095d5ca83c5c9ca107c:1
value 19738765
address 17X4htDCNADiP3NA5kHMJTV8aNZVHcf3tW
value 976234
address 1KWRbNEyGrP9ph3zjvkMGUk6h9QWai4caG